What is the purpose of a vacoule?

Vacuoles are found in most animal cells and all plant cells. Vacuoles have various functions according to the type of cell, but generally the main function of a vacuole is to store water and waste products.

Briefly state the functions what vacuoles?

In protists, vacuoles have the additional function of storing food which has been absorbed by the organism and assisting in the digestive and waste management.
